Sobre o Autor

Lorrie Moore is a renowned American author celebrated for her distinctive voice and keen insight into the complexities of human relationships. Her works often explore themes of loss, love, and the intricacies of everyday life, blending humor with poignant observations. Moore's writing style is characterized by its sharp wit and profound emotional depth, making her a unique figure in contemporary literature.

She gained significant recognition with her novel "A Gate at the Stairs," which was nominated for the National Book Award, and her short story collections have also garnered critical acclaim. Moore's ability to capture the nuances of character and circumstance has solidified her reputation as a master storyteller. Through her narratives, she invites readers to reflect on their own experiences, fostering a deep connection between the text and personal introspection.
